Job Description
As a Stock Cutter, you will perform a variety of tasks which may include: trimming forms to complete manufacturing processes, working with inventory coordinator and supervisor to insure warehouse inventory has not depleted, reading orders and understanding the bindery process and the forms manufacturing process. You will also be in charge of changing knives as needed and maintaining that the cutter is in good operating condition. 2nd
